    Class was great. I believe in God and I believe that God watches over
    fools and young children.

    By the time it was class time, I was expecting five people. One was a
    ringer. Niece Patty signed on and she got a friend to sign up as well.
    There were two no-shows. That left me with three interested people. We
    made a batch of strawberry jam from commercially frozen strawberries
    (pictures on my website). At the end of the evening, we had nine jars
    of jam to show for it and, while each had been promised one jar to bring
    home, each brought two home. Yet once again I forgot to take a picture
    of St. Pectina of Jella, the patron saint of food preservers. Our
    motto: "Preservato, ergo sum." "I can, therefore I am."

    My pupils gave me 5 stars of 5 possible. Comments were enthusiastic and
    only one suggestion for improvement -- I'd waited for the two no-shows
    (a couple - her and him) for a few minutes too long (I couldn't believe
    someone would give up $60 so readily). I talked maybe more than I
    might have (fancy that) and we ran about 15-20 minutes over scheduled.

    I learned a lot -- I've a better idea of what to include and what to
    merely mention. In retrospect, I'm glad we were only four total; I may
    rethink the idea of this being a hands on class.

    There are three more folks who want to do this who will expect to have a
    hands on experience. That's fine.
